I had suffered for years with pain that was so debilitating at times that it affected my quality of life. I saw Dr. Cheney in 2013 and he spent 45 minutes with me reviewing my numerous x-rays and MRIs and discussing his recommendations. He even advised me on other spinal issues he noticed in my scans that I wasn't being seen for. He was friendly, professional, and compassionate. Was he confident in his recommendations? Absolutely. Do I think that makes him arrogant? Absolutely not. When looking for a surgeon, I look for someone who possesses superior skills and knowledge and is direct. I wasn't looking for someone to coddle me and tell me nice things. He later performed a dual anterior discectomy with fusion on my cervical spine and I woke up from the surgery feeling better than I had in more than a decade! He was also very compassionate when he checked on me post-surgery in my hospital room. I would highly recommend him to anyone who is looking for a highly skilled doctor.
